Understanding Backlinks

What Are Backlinks?

Backlinks, often referred to as inbound links or external links, are hyperlinks from one web page to another. They are essential for SEO because search engines view them as votes of confidence. When a reputable site links to yours, it signals to search engines that your content is valuable and trustworthy.

Importance of Backlinks in SEO

  1. Higher Search Rankings: Search engines, including Google, prioritize websites with high-quality backlinks.
  2. Increased Referral Traffic: Backlinks from popular websites can drive direct visitors to your site.
  3. Enhanced Credibility: A well-established backlink profile enhances your site’s credibility and authority in your niche.

Types of Backlinks

  • Dofollow Links: These links allow search engines to crawl your site, contributing to SEO.
  • Nofollow Links: While these links do not contribute to SEO, they can still drive traffic and build brand awareness.
  • Natural Links: These are generated organically when other sites find your content valuable.
  • Manual Links: Acquired through outreach tactics, such as guest blogging.
